After the Admiral had spoken he saw the light once or twice, and it was like a wax
candle rising and failing. It seemed to few to be an indication of land; but the Admiral made
certain that land was close. When they said the Salve, (Salve Regina) which all the sailors were
accustomed to sing in their way, the Admiral asked and admonished the men to keep a good
look-out on the forecastle, and to watch well for land; and to him who should first cry out
that he saw land, he would give a silk doublet, besides the other rewards promised by the
Sovereigns, which were 10,000 maravedis to him who should first saw it. At two hours after
midnight the land was sighted at a distance of two leagues."
Columbus ordered the three ships to halt and wait for daylight before venturing further. His
